Export of pharmaceutics grows

The Listín Diario reports that pharmaceutical product exports were the second fastest growing export item in 1998. Pharmaceutical exports grew 167% in 1999 compared to the export total in 1998. Some US$5,072,182 in products was exported, compared to US$1,900,051 in 1998. Dominican companies lead in the exports and local market share. Of the ten largest pharmaceutical laboratories, the first five are Dominican companies. The leading companies are Ethical, Alfa, Feltrex, Magnachem, Rowe, Mk(foreign), Acromax, American M, Menarini (foreign), and Collado. Exports are expected to continue to increase. Dominican companies have 44% of the share of pharmaceuticals on the Dominican market, followed by a 10% market share by US companies, 7% market share by German companies, 5% market share by Spanish companies, and 4% market share by Swiss companies.
